Harvard is a private not-for-profit institution located in Cambridge, Massachusetts. The school has a large population, and it awarded 0 bachelors’s degrees in 2020-2021.
Since the school has a undergrad student-to-faculty ratio of 5 to 1, those pursuing a degree will have more opportunities to interact with their professors. The school has an impressive undergrad student loan default rate. It’s only 0.9%, which is much lower than the national rate of 10.1%.
